首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

svn 云服务器ip地址

SVN(Subversion)是一种版本控制系统,用于管理文件和目录的历史记录,并允许开发团队协同工作。将SVN与云服务器结合使用,可以实现代码的版本控制和远程访问。

关于SVN云服务器IP地址的问题,以下是一些基础概念和相关信息:

基础概念

  1. SVN服务器:SVN服务器是运行SVN服务的计算机或虚拟机,负责存储和管理版本库。
  2. IP地址:IP地址是互联网协议地址,用于唯一标识网络中的设备。通过IP地址,客户端可以连接到SVN服务器。

相关优势

  • 远程访问:通过云服务器IP地址,开发者可以从任何地方访问SVN仓库,实现远程协作。
  • 高可用性:云服务器通常提供高可用性和自动备份功能,确保SVN服务的稳定性和数据安全。
  • 弹性扩展:根据需求,可以轻松扩展云服务器的资源,以应对项目增长。

类型

  • 公共IP地址:可以从互联网直接访问的IP地址。
  • 私有IP地址:仅在内部网络中使用的IP地址,通常用于云服务器之间的通信。

应用场景

  • 团队协作:多个开发者可以通过SVN服务器共享和同步代码。
  • 项目管理:通过SVN进行版本控制,确保代码的完整性和可追溯性。
  • 持续集成/持续部署(CI/CD):SVN可以与CI/CD工具集成,自动化构建和部署流程。

遇到问题及解决方法

问题1:无法通过IP地址访问SVN服务器

  • 原因:防火墙设置阻止了访问,或者SVN服务器未正确配置。
  • 解决方法
    • 检查云服务器的防火墙设置,确保允许SVN端口(默认是3690)的流量。
    • 确认SVN服务器已启动,并且监听正确的IP地址和端口。
    • 示例命令(Linux):
    • 示例命令(Linux):

问题2:连接超时或不稳定

  • 原因:网络延迟或带宽不足。
  • 解决方法
    • 检查网络连接,确保云服务器和客户端之间的网络稳定。
    • 考虑升级云服务器的网络带宽。

问题3:权限问题

  • 原因:SVN仓库的访问权限未正确配置。
  • 解决方法
    • 编辑SVN仓库的svnserve.conf文件,配置用户和权限。
    • 示例配置:
    • 示例配置:

总结

通过合理配置SVN服务器和云服务器的IP地址,可以实现高效的版本控制和团队协作。遇到问题时,检查网络设置、防火墙配置和权限设置通常是解决问题的关键。

如果你有更多具体问题或需要进一步的帮助,请提供详细信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券